Tehnologie și infrastructură
Tehnologia și infrastructura sunt inima și esența Hub-ului Gamble.
Aici se naște sustenabilitatea, amploarea și ritmul întregului ecosistem.
Fiecare flux de date, fiecare apel API, fiecare operațiune din cadrul platformei se bazează pe o arhitectură proiectată nu de dragul modei, ci de dragul disciplinei și fiabilității.
Gamble Hub nu folosește doar tehnologia - o construiește în jurul ideii de complexitate ușor de gestionat.
În loc de un sistem monolitic centralizat, există o arhitectură microservice, în care fiecare componentă este autonomă, dar conectată prin protocoale comune. Acest lucru oferă flexibilitate actualizărilor, ușurință de scalare și stabilitate atunci când sarcina crește.
1. Microservicii şi independenţă. Fiecare modul - analiză, conformitate, plăți, raportare, conținut - trăiește și este actualizat separat, menținând standarde comune de date.
2. API-primul și compatibilitatea contractului. Toate operațiunile, de la înregistrare la managementul RTP, sunt disponibile prin intermediul punctelor finale API unificate, documentate și versionate.
3. Infrastructură de vârf. Nodurile de sistem sunt distribuite în regiuni cheie: datele și conținutul sunt livrate din cel mai apropiat punct de prezență, minimizând întârzierile și furnizând SLA de clasă mondială.
4. Echilibrare și toleranță la erori. Cererile sunt direcționate dinamic, iar serviciile redistribuie automat sarcina în caz de defecțiuni sau apeluri de vârf.
5. CI/CD și ritmul DevOps. Noile caracteristici, remedieri și îmbunătățiri ies fără a opri sistemul: integrarea continuă face dezvoltarea platformei un proces constant.
6. Observabilitate şi monitorizare. Built-in telemetrie, logare și instrumente de urmărire vă permit să vedeți prin intermediul sistemului și să reacționeze înainte de incident, nu după.
Gamble Hub construiește o infrastructură în care scara nu reprezintă o amenințare la adresa stabilității, ci consecința acesteia.
Cu cât sunt mai mulți participanți și date în sistem, cu atât sunt mai exacte modelele sale, fluxurile stabile și rutele mai inteligente.
- strat de rețea - rutare, securitate, gateway-uri API;
- strat logic - reguli de afaceri, valori, protocoale;
- date și stocare - baze de date distribuite, cache-uri, replicare;
- strat inteligent - analiză, modele ML, automatizarea soluțiilor.
Această structură face din Gamble Hub un sistem de auto-reglare în care performanța crește cu sarcină, mai degrabă decât scade din cauza acesteia.
Tehnologia nu este ascunsă aici - este transparentă și ușor de gestionat.
Operatorul își vede procesele, dezvoltatorul înțelege conturul datelor, studioul controlează distribuția, iar partenerul vede o economie transparentă.
Tehnologia și infrastructura nu se află în spatele scenei, ci pe scena pe care se construiește încrederea în platformă.
Gamble Hub transformă complexitatea ingineriei într-un ritm previzibil, în care fiabilitatea nu este o promisiune, ci o proprietate a sistemului.
De aceea, nucleul tehnologic devine nu fundalul, ci motorul întregului ecosistem.
Subiecte cheie
-
Versioning API
Un ghid practic pentru versioning API pentru platforme de mare încărcare: modele (URI, antete, tipuri media), SemVer, politica de depricție și EOL, compatibilitate înapoi/înainte, testarea contractelor, rutare gateway API, observabilitate după versiune, migrare și anti-modele. Exemple pentru API-uri REST, GraphQL, gRPC și evenimente în contextul iGaming/fintech.
-
Arhitectura cloud și SLA
Un ghid practic pentru construirea unei arhitecturi cloud pentru SLA/SLO stricte: multi-zone și multi-regiune, active-active/active-pasivitate, RTO/RPO, SLI privind latența și erorile, modele antifragile, strategii DR, testarea toleranței la erori, FinOps și optimizarea costurilor, securitate și conformitate. Liste de verificare, valori și exemple pentru platformele iGaming/fintech.
-
Nor hibrid și interoperabilitate
Un ghid practic pentru proiectarea unei arhitecturi hibride: modele de rețea (VPN/Direct Connect), federația de identitate, rutarea datelor și serviciilor, replicare și caching, securitate și conformitate, CI/CD și GitOps între bucle, observabilitate și SLO, strategii DR, FinOps și controlul costurilor. Exemple și liste de verificare pentru iGaming/fintech.
-
Docker Compune și Dev mediu
Ghid complet de proiectare pentru mediile locale cu Docker Compune: structura proiectului, rețele și volume, profile și suprascrie, secrete și variabile, reîncărcare la cald, baze de date și brokeri, siding și migrații, proxy inversă și TLS, dubluri de testare a serviciilor externe, accelerare de asamblare (BuildKit, multi-stage), Makite/Devefile containere, standuri de sarcini paralele și CI. Practica pentru iGaming/fintech (PSP/KYC mock hub-uri, cozi, CDC).
-
CDN-uri și cache-uri de conținut
Ghid complet de proiectare a stratului CDN și a cachingului pentru platforme cu sarcină mare: strategii TTL/ETag/Cache-Control, cheie cache și Vary, reguli și funcții de margine, optimizare imagine/video, scut de origine și caching pe niveluri, purjare/dizabilitate, protecție și token-uri, observabilitate și SLO liste de verificare pentru iGaming/fintech (turnee, cataloage de jocuri, carti web, geo-restrictii).
-
Căutarea elastică și căutarea integrală a textului
Un ghid practic pentru proiectarea căutării pe Elasticsearch: analizoare și morfologie, cartografieri și normalizare, BM25 și hibrizi (BM25 + vectori), autocomplete și sugestii, multilingvism și sinonime, agregări și fațete, shardinguri și ILM, instantanee, siguranță și PII, observabilitate și SLO, FinOps Exemple de scheme și interogări pentru iGaming/fintech (căutați jocuri/furnizori/promo, jurnale KYC/AML, jurnale de conținut și tranzacții).
-
Împărțirea și replicarea bazelor de date
Ghid practic pentru proiectarea de sharding și replicare pentru platforme iGaming de mare încărcare: modele (lider/adept, multi-lider, consens), sincronizare/asincron, PACELC, alegerea cheilor și strategii de sharding, tranzacții cross-shard (2PC/saga), chei fierbinți, resharding online, backups/PITR R R, RPO/RTO, observabilitate și antipatterns.
-
Clusterele MySQL și replicarea
MySQL 8 Field Design Guide for High Load iGaming Platform: Tipuri de replicare (async/semi-sync), GTID/ROW-binlog, Replicarea grupului și Cluster InnoDB/ClusterSet, Proxy Layer (Proxy Proxy SQL/My SQL Router), aplicație paralelă, politică de citire după scriere, backup-uri/PITR, tuning InnoDB/WAL, monitorizare, securitate și antipatterns.
-
MongoDB și scheme de date flexibile
Un ghid practic pentru utilizarea MongoDB pe platformele iGaming: design de circuit flexibil (JSON/BSON), validare și evoluție, agregare de conducte, indici (B-Tree, TTL, compus, parțial), tranzacții și idempotence, ascuțire și selecție cheie, Schimbare Streams/Cd C, securitate, copii de rezervă și SLO.
-
Instrumente de automatizare
Ghid practic pentru selectarea și implementarea instrumentelor de automatizare în iGaming: conducte CI/CD, infrastructură ca cod (Terraform/Helm), managementul configurației (Ansible), sarcină și orchestrarea datelor (Airflow/DAG orchestratoare), secrete și Politici-as-Code, ChatOps, SRE/incident automatizare, FinOps și controlul costurilor, testare/calitate, șabloane de lansare și antipatterns.
-
Optimizarea asamblării și cache
Practici de inginerie de accelerare a asamblării: Docker și BuildKit strat cache, cache de la distanță (Bazel/Gradle/Nx/Turborepo), ccache/sccache, artefacte și dependență-cache, determinism și etanșeitate a ansamblurilor, strategii de handicap, matrici și clădiri incrementive valori și efecte FinOps. Exemple pentru acțiunile GitHub, CI GitLab și Jenkins.
-
Straturi de securitate în infrastructură
Un ghid practic pentru securitatea stratificată a platformelor iGaming: segmentarea rețelei și Zero Trust, accesul la IAM/MFA/JIT, secrete și criptare (KMS/HSM), Kubernetes și securitatea containerelor, lanțul de aprovizionare (SBOM/semnături), conducte protejate CI/CD, protecția muchiilor (WAF/DDoS/bot management), securitatea datelor (PII/PCI DSS), monitorizare/telemetrie/antifraudă și pregătirea pentru incidente. Sunt incluse liste de verificare, YAML/politici și anti-modele.
-
Firewall și filtrarea traficului
Abordarea sistemului de securitate a rețelei iGaming: perimetrul și firewall-urile cloud (L3-L4), Kubernetes NetworkPolicy și mesh-ul de serviciu, lista de ieșire la furnizorii de PSP/joc, WAF/bot management/DDoS, TLS/mTLS, geo/Filtre ASN, limită de rată, control DNS, audit și observabilitate. Exemple de reguli (iptables/nftables, SG/NACL, NetworkPolicy, NGINX + ModSecurity), liste de verificare și anti-modele.
-
Scanarea vulnerabilității și patch-uri
Ghid practic pentru managementul vulnerabilității: SCA/SAST/DAST/IAST/Canter și cloud scannere, CVSS/EPSS și prioritizarea contextului, OS/container patch management/Kubernetes, automatizare prin CI/CD, ferestre și canare, SLO O măsurători și cărți de joc de incidente. Accente pentru iGaming/fintech.
-
Administrare şi rutare DNS
Ghid de management DNS: Rezolvatoare autoritare/recursive, Tipuri de înregistrări (A/AAAA/CNAME/TXT/SRV/CAA/NS/DS), TTL și Caching, Anycast și Geo-Distribuție, Politici de rutare (failover, ponderat, latență/geo), split-horizon și DNS privat, DNSSEC/CAA, DoT/DoH, protecție DDoS și preluare. Abordarea IaC (Terraform, ExternalDNS), SLO/metrici, liste de verificare și runbook-și. Accente pentru iGaming/fintech: latență scăzută, emitere susținută a furnizorului/PSP, comutare rapidă a domeniului și whitelisting.
-
Terminarea și echilibrarea SSL
Un ghid practic pentru terminatorii TLS și echilibrarea traficului: selecție L4/L7 (NLB/ALB/Envoy/HAProxy/Nginx/Cloudflare), lanțuri de certificate (RSA/ECDSA), HTTP/2/3 (QUIC), ALPN, OCSP Capsare, HSTS, mTLS, sesiuni și 0-RTT, SNI/ECH, sesiuni lipicioase, controale de sănătate, eliberări canare și albastru-verde. Observabilitate, SLO prin p95/erori, liste de verificare și configurații tipice. Accente pentru iGaming/fintech (p95 scăzut, filtre antifrod/bot, boi gri).
-
Planificator de resurse și scalare automată
Un ghid practic pentru planificare și scalare automată: model de interogare/limită și clase QoS, priorități și preempțiune, afinitate/mister, pubele și NUMA/topologie, auto-scalare orizontală/verticală/cluster (HPA/VPA/Cluster Autoscaler/KEDA), cozi și consumatori, bazine calde, politici predictive, și anti-flapping. Observabilitate, SLO și abordare FinOps. Specificitatea iGaming/fintech și liste de verificare.
-
Instalarea conductelor și a comunicatelor
Un ghid practic pentru proiectarea conductelor de stadializare și a proceselor de lansare: strategii de rulare (canar/albastru-verde), controlul schimbărilor (CAB/RFC), porți și verificări ale calității, migrații de baze de date, politici rollback, steaguri, securitate a lanțului de aprovizionare (SBOM/semnături/SLSA), observabilitate, calendar de lansare și SL. Liste de verificare a maturității și exemple de configurații CI/CD.
-
Foaie de parcurs proces
Metodologia și șablonul foii de parcurs tehnologice pentru platforma iGaming: orizonturi H1/H2/H3, acum/următor/ulterior, obiective trimestriale (OKR), prioritizare (RICE/WSJF), dependențe și riscuri, plan de resurse, buget/FinOps, conformitate, siguranță, observabilitate, date/ML,, Dev Ex/IDP, scalare și toleranță la erori. Sunt incluse liste de verificare a maturității, un exemplu de plan trimestrial de 12 luni, RACI, artefacte de pregătire pentru eliberare și o strategie de privare.